How Detoxification Works in Brazil, Indiana

For many clients in a drug addiction treatment facility, the initial steps of detox can be intense. Due to this, the program may have psychiatric and medical staff members standing by to offer you the effective support, management, and monitoring you need as your body purges the alcohol and drugs you used to take.

For instance, several hours after you take your last heroin dose, you may experience withdrawal, which may be expressed as:

  • Anxiety
  • Excessive yawning
  • Agitation
  • Difficulty sleeping
  • Sweating
  • Runny nose
  • Muscle aches
  • Increasing tearing of the eyes

Even though you might be under the impression that these withdrawal effects will not threaten your life, it is likely they may be so uncomfortable that you would be inclined to begin abusing heroin again. This is why you should have access to medical and mental health care while enduring detoxification.

In addition, you may need to endure other problems when you enroll in a detoxification facility - especially in the first couple of hours following your last dose of the substances your body is dependent on.

While this is occurring, the detox center in Brazil will address the most urgent of these problems initially before they achieve full stability. Specific problems you may run into include but are not always limited to:

  • Injury
  • Medical illness
  • Symptoms of psychosis
  • Threat to self
  • Violence

You may also feel intense cravings for your drug of choice. To make sure you do not relapse, the detoxification may administer certain replacement drugs or slowly wean you off from these substances.
